Inspiration

The inspiration for Auditronix came from the need to simplify and democratize compliance auditing, a process often bogged down by complex forms and manual workflows. We envisioned a future where auditors could interact with a system as naturally as having a conversation, leveraging voice AI to make audits more accessible, efficient, and inclusive. By focusing on NIST SP 800-53, we aimed to address a critical need in cybersecurity compliance while building a scalable platform for standards like ISO 27001. The World’s Largest Hackathon, with its emphasis on AI and no-code solutions, inspired us to harness Bolt.new and ElevenLabs to create a voice-first audit assistant that feels futuristic yet practical.

What it does

Auditronix is a voice-native web application that guides users through NIST SP 800-53 audits using conversational AI. After logging in with a secure voice passphrase, users land on a dynamic dashboard displaying real-time metrics: maturity score, audit progress percentage, open tasks, and recent audit history. The app supports multi-lingual voice commands (English and Spanish) to navigate, start new audits, resume existing ones, or review metrics. During audits, it asks targeted questions (e.g., “How do you manage user access?”), collects spoken responses, and prompts for evidence uploads (PDFs, images, zipped files). Once complete, it generates and presents a structured report, all via voice interaction, making auditing hands-free and intuitive.

How we built it

We built Auditronix using Bolt.new for no-code development, enabling rapid prototyping of a full-stack SaaS web app. We integrated ElevenLabs Multilingual v2 for speech-to-text and text-to-speech, supporting English and Spanish voice interactions. Supabase powers the backend, storing user data, audit sessions, responses, and evidence files in a scalable schema. The dashboard was designed with a responsive, chat-like UI using Bolt.new’s UI builder, displaying metrics like maturity score and progress percentage. Voice navigation was implemented with predefined commands (e.g., “Start new audit”), and file uploads were enabled via Supabase storage. The app was deployed to Netlify, ensuring public accessibility with the required “Built with Bolt.new” badge.

Challenges we ran into

  • Voice Authentication Security: Implementing secure voice passphrase verification with ElevenLabs was challenging due to potential voice cloning risks. We opted for a simple passphrase check with a fallback PIN for the MVP, noting future multi-factor authentication needs.
  • Voice Navigation Scope: Ensuring seamless voice navigation across the app required careful mapping of commands to UI actions, as Bolt.new’s capabilities for external web navigation were limited. We focused on in-app navigation for the MVP.
  • Integration Complexity: Early tests revealed Supabase connection issues with Bolt.new, requiring debugging to ensure reliable data storage and file uploads.
  • Time Constraints: With only 24 days until the June 30, 2025, deadline, we prioritized the audit assistance feature, scaling back advanced speaker recognition to meet the timeline.

Accomplishments that we're proud of

  • Built a fully voice-driven audit assistant that simplifies NIST SP 800-53 compliance, making it accessible to non-technical users.
  • Successfully integrated ElevenLabs for multi-lingual voice support, enhancing usability for English and Spanish speakers.
  • Designed a scalable Supabase backend that supports future audit standards like ISO 27001.
  • Delivered a polished dashboard with real-time metrics, including maturity score and progress tracking, within the hackathon’s no-code constraints.
  • Created a deployable SaaS product with a clean, responsive UI and the “Built with Bolt.new” badge, ready for public access.

What we learned

  • Voice AI Design: Crafting intuitive voice prompts and error handling (e.g., “Please repeat”) is critical for a seamless user experience.
  • No-Code Efficiency: Bolt.new’s no-code platform accelerated development, but understanding its integration limits (e.g., external navigation) was key to scoping the MVP.
  • Compliance Complexity: NIST SP 800-53’s control families required a flexible data model to ensure scalability for other standards.
  • Team Collaboration: Balancing ambitious features with a tight deadline taught us to prioritize core functionality and iterate rapidly.

What’s next for Auditronix

  • Expand Audit Standards: Add support for ISO 27001, SOC2, and HIPAA by extending the question framework and database schema.
  • Advanced Voice Authentication: Implement robust speaker verification with biometric voiceprints and multi-factor authentication.
  • AI-Powered Insights: Integrate AI (e.g., GPT-4) to generate executive summaries and compliance recommendations based on responses.
  • Multi-Tenancy: Develop an admin portal for organizations to manage multiple auditors and aggregate compliance analytics.
  • Enhanced Accessibility: Add more languages and offline voice support to broaden global adoption.
  • Commercialization: Launch Auditronix as a full SaaS product, targeting compliance professionals with a subscription model at auditronix.ai.

Built With

  • bolt.new
  • elevenlabs
  • react
  • supabase
Share this project:

Updates